Gutta percha removal:
Poorly condensed GP or single cone technique,
- Hedstrom hand files.- Barded broaches.The well condenced GP:- Rotary files;- Ultrasonic instruments.- Heat softened methods.- Hand files with heat or chemicals.- Paper points with chemicals.Combination of methods is generally required: this provides safe, efficient, and potentially complete elimination of gutta-percha and sealer from the internal anatomy of the root canal system.
